P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ML
Overview
- Category: Microcontroller
- Use: Embedded systems, industrial control, consumer electronics
- Characteristics: High performance, low power consumption, large memory capacity
- Package: 44-pin QFN
- Essence: A microcontroller designed for various applications requiring high performance and low power consumption.
- Packaging/Quantity: Tray packaging, quantity varies
Specifications
- Architecture: 16-bit
- CPU Speed: Up to 70 MHz
- Flash Memory: 256 KB
- RAM: 16 KB
- Operating Voltage: 2.3V - 3.6V
- Digital I/O Pins: 36
- Analog Input Channels: 16
- Communication Interfaces: UART, SPI, I2C, USB
- Timers: 5
- ADC Resolution: 10-bit
- Temperature Range: -40°C to +85°C

Functional Features
- High-performance 16-bit architecture for efficient processing
- Low power consumption for extended battery life
- Large memory capacity for storing complex programs and data
- Multiple communication interfaces for seamless connectivity
- Analog input channels for sensor integration
- Timers for precise timing operations
- Wide operating temperature range for versatile applications
Advantages
- High processing speed enables quick execution of tasks
- Low power consumption extends battery life in portable devices
- Ample memory capacity allows for complex program storage
- Versatile communication interfaces facilitate easy integration with other devices
- Analog input channels enable sensor interfacing for data acquisition
- Precise timing operations can be achieved using the built-in timers
- Wide operating temperature range ensures reliability in various environments
Disadvantages
- Limited number of I/O pins may restrict the number of external devices that can be connected simultaneously
- 16-bit architecture may not be suitable for applications requiring higher precision or performance
- Availability and pricing may vary depending on the region and supplier

Question: What are the key features of P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ML?
Answer: The P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ML features a 70 MIPS performance, integrated peripherals, and ample memory for demanding applications.
Question: How can I interface external devices with P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ML?
Answer: You can use the numerous communication interfaces such as SPI, I2C, UART, and USB to interface with external devices.
Question: What development tools are available for P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ML?
Answer: Development tools such as MPLAB X IDE and MPLAB XC16 Compiler support the programming and debugging of P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ML.
Question: Can P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ML be used in industrial applications?
Answer: Yes, P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ML is suitable for industrial applications due to its robust design and wide operating temperature range.
Question: Is there support for motor control applications with PIC24EP256MC204-I/ML?
Answer: Yes, the device offers motor control peripherals and features to support various motor control applications.
